2 minutes ago, Ogait-Nas said:

Hi! 
We know that 10 ardboyz are 180 points. OK

So, if I want to field 15 ardboyz (there are 15 of them in the new box!), do I have to pay for 20 -that's 360 points- because the minimum I can add is 10 of them, or can I just add 90 points for 5 and pay 270 points to field 15? Of course I know they would have to be a single unit.

Thank you guys!

You'll have to pay for the full 20 if you're playing an "official" matched play battle.  Of course you there's nothing stopping you and your opponent agreeing to split the points cost :)

The hotdog-bun problem has gone off the chain with the matched play structure. Leadbelchers come in boxes of 4, but you'd need to buy 3 boxes to have an even split of groups of 3, unless you want superfluous models. In a weird way I'm actually coming around to it though. It basically means you'll almost never build an exact force, buy it and be done. You'll always have extra models and that will breed different ways to construct your army as you go. Steers you a bit more to building your army in a general sense and not specifically for that one competitive list.
